Weissman and Boyd Winning

We don't know exactly what happened, but with a {4-Hearts}{7-Diamonds}{6-Diamonds}{4-Spades}{Q-Diamonds} board exposed Joey Weissman was being pushed a double up. Weissman had {8-Hearts}{5-Hearts} for the flopped straight. We don't know what his opponent had, but we know it couldn't beat Weissman.

A table over sits Dutch Boyd who happened to be playing a hand as well. The flop read {3-Diamonds}{j-Hearts}{6-Spades} and both players checked. The {Q-Diamonds} on the turn brought a bet of 1,200 from Boyd. The later position player moved all in and Boyd snap called.

Boyd: {3-}{3-}
Opponent: {A-Diamonds}{8-Diamonds}

Boyd has his opponent drawing dead and was going to take down yet another pot.
